WebThe system of Russian forms of addressing is used by the speakers of Russian languages to linguistically encode relative social status, degree of respect and the nature of interpersonal relationship. Typical linguistic tools employed for this purpose include using different parts of a person's full name, name suffixes, and honorific plural . Web29 jul. 2015 · Portuguese (Portugal) Mar 21, 2015. #17. In Portugal Mr/Mrs + Family Name is more formal, while Mr/Mrs + Given Name is less formal. The latter indicates you're well acquainted with the person; it could be a neighbour or collegue, or even a friend, but still someone you regard with some deference. Web26 okt. 2024 · When addressing someone in Russian, the safest bet is to use the person’s name (if you know it) or just a good old “Извините – izvinitye” – “excuse me”. WebAddressing People in Russian. In Russian, there are two modes of address – using the polite "you" ( Вы) and using the informal "you/thou" ( ты ).
